Core i3-12100 vs Core Ultra 9 285K comparison

Our benchmark analysis concludes that the Core Ultra 9 285K performs better than the Core i3-12100. Furthermore, our gaming benchmark shows that it also outperforms the Core i3-12100 in all gaming tests too.

In terms of the number of cores of each of these CPUs, the Core Ultra 9 285K has significantly more cores than the Core i3-12100. Indeed, the Core Ultra 9 285K has 24 cores compared to 4 cores found in the Core i3-12100. It also has more threads than the Core i3-12100. Our comparison shows that the Core Ultra 9 285K has a slightly higher clock speed compared to the Core i3-12100. Also, the Core Ultra 9 285K has a slightly higher turbo speed.

Most CPUs have more threads than cores. This technology, colloquially called hyperthreading, improves performance by splitting a core into multiple virtual ones. This provides more efficient utilisation of a core. Indeed, the Core i3-12100 has more threads than cores. Each physical core is split into multiple threads.
